#7689EA Hex color

#7689EA

The hexadecimal color code #7689EA corresponds to the code RGB( 118, 137, 234 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,46 level), green (at 0,54 level) and blue (at 0,92 level). Its brightness is 69% and its saturation is 73%. It is composed of red at 24%, green at 28% and blue at 47%.
